I set up a network in my home with two XP machines (one
HE, one PE) and a W2K laptop. Internet connection is
through a broadband firewall router. All was well until I
tried sharing a folder on a the HE machine, and
accidently set off the home network wizard.

I stumbled through that, and ended up with bridged
connections to unsed adapters. I deleted the bridge. The
firewall is turned off.

Only problem is if I select Client for Microsfot Networks
and enble file & print sharing, I get a message
saying "Your Current Selections will disable" those
settings, which it does.

Any suggestions? This seems nuts.

Never mind. I solved the problem by deleting and
reinstalling the adapter that wouldn't take the settings.
